Chemical & Physical Properties

[ Density]:
1.7±0.1 g/cm3

[ Boiling Point ]:
459.0±35.0 °C at 760 mmHg

[ Melting Point ]:
163-166 °C

[ Molecular Formula ]:
C7H4N2O6

[ Molecular Weight ]:
212.117

[ Flash Point ]:
208.4±14.4 °C

[ Exact Mass ]:
212.006943

[ PSA ]:
128.94000

[ LogP ]:
1.98

[ Vapour Pressure ]:
0.0±1.2 mmHg at 25°C

[ Index of Refraction ]:
1.658
